Transaction 31fbea505a11111fe76498a1df12140895c8dcb2b20e37d3a50d9c3dbb332e1c
1 Input
2 Outputs
- 31fbea505a11111fe76498a1df12140895c8dcb2b20e37d3a50d9c3dbb332e1c:0
- 31fbea505a11111fe76498a1df12140895c8dcb2b20e37d3a50d9c3dbb332e1c:1
value 567380
address 32MyaadHGnw6VDzirsFdxDto1N8ztNR6Sa
value 2451374
address 19wTcG614DbQDhGh6bHduNEVVxiozfUdpQ